WebMar 12, 2024 · Cockney Rejects originally formed way back in 1978 in the East end of London by brothers Jeff (or Stinky, as he’s also affectionately known) and Mickey Geggus. They soon made a name for themselves around the country on the gigging circuit and their love for West Ham United F.C also often went hand in hand.
